Develop and implement comprehensive test plans and test cases.
Conduct manual and automated testing to ensure the functionality, performance, and security of software products.
Identify, document, and track software defects, and work closely with the development and product team to resolve issues.
Perform regression testing to ensure the stability of software releases
Collaborate with the development and product team to understand system requirements hence designing and executing effective test strategies.
Stay updated on industry best practices and emerging trends in software testing.
Participate in the continuous improvement of the testing process and contribute to the overall quality of the software development lifecycle.
Requirements:
More than 1 year of experience in Web and App testing.
Minimum Diplomain in Computer Science, IS, or IT is preferred.
Familiar with software development workflow, and basic methods of WebMobile App testing and procedures.
Familiar with the WebMobile App use case design and writing test documents.
Strong ability to withstand pressure, multi-project testing, be proactive and have a good sense of responsibility, and assist in the development with the ability to analyze and locate bugs.
Demonstrate a good sense of product ownership and actively contribute ideas to enhance workflows, proactively seeking opportunities to improve product and workflow quality.
Familiar with commonly used testing tools, such as Jira,Postman,Monkey,Flidler, Appscan, Selenium, and other tools are preferred.
Test experience in the fields of performance, security, white/black box testing, and automated testing is preferred.
Familiarity with financial business and blockchain is preferred.
Software development experience is preferred.
Familiar with one or more scripting languages, and have certain R&D capabilities are preferred.
Capabilities to design and set up automated testing is a huge plus.